Hey, if you're a fic writer and a character speaks in a different language, you don't just have to add the translation in the notes. Use the following HTML coding to add 'text on hover' to the word(s). If the reader is on a computer they can hover over the text to see the translation.
<div title="This is the text in the box!">This is the text that shows in your fic!</div>
Here are some examples from a fic on my AO3.
This coding here <div title="a fool, idiot (lit. emptyhead)">Eyn utreekov</div> will show this on hover.
This next example shows that you can add a lot of text. The formatting is the same as above.
PS: When doing this, there may be spacing issues, but you can edit the text through AO3's html or rich text editor. From there you can add italics (like I did), bold, etc, and fix any weird spacing issues. Just be careful not to delete the coding that you worked so hard on 😂

Distribution: Fairly widespread; found in the eastern Pacific, from the gulf of California down to the gulf of Guayaquil, Ecuador, as well as parts of the Atlantic; inhabits waters from 2 to 60 metres in depth.
Habitat: Inhabits waters from 2 to 60 metres in depth; adults live on or in the bodies of fish; juveniles swim freely in the water column.
Diet: Parasitic; feeds off its host's blood and mucus; hosts include snappers, grunts, drums and grunions.
Description: The tongue-eating louse is an ectoparasitic isopod. A juvenile louse swims in the water column until it encounters a suitable host and attaches itself to its gills—soon after this maturing into a male. As it grows, the male eventually becomes female and migrates through the gills to its host's mouth, where it will use a pair of sharp claws to sever the blood vessels leading to its tongue. Once the tongue falls off due to necrosis, the louse will attach itself to the tongue stub and functionally "become" the fish's tongue. Surprisingly, this actually causes little damage to the fish, though hosts carrying many parasites are often underweight.
Once a host dies, the tongue-eating louse will eventually detach itself from its tongue stub, but will remain clinging to the head or body of its dead host. This species is completely harmless to humans, though can occasionally be found in the mouth of commercial fish.
